effect-ts is a skill for Claude Code, Codex from graze-social/cocore. It costs 53 tokens per session (3,738 once invoked), scanned A, original, no licence file.

Guidance for non-trivial Effect-TS development, including services, typed errors, data schemas, configuration, concurrency, and database work. Effect-TS is a TypeScript toolkit for organising programs that handle failures and other effects.

In plain words
What is it for?
It is for working on Effect-TS services and layers, typed errors, Schema or JSONSchema, configuration, concurrency, testing, AI, and SQL code.
Why use it?
It helps apply consistent patterns when Effect-TS code involves several services, failure types, runtime behavior, or integrations.

Per session 53 Skills are progressive disclosure: only the name and description are preloaded; the body loads when the skill is used.
When invoked 3,738 The whole file, excluding the scripts and references it only reads on demand.
Security scan A 0 findings. A grade says what 26 rules found in the file — not that it is safe.

Token cost

What it costs to keep this loaded

Counted locally with the o200k_base tokenizer, which is exact for GPT models; Claude uses its own tokenizer and its counts differ. Treat this as one consistent yardstick across the catalogue rather than a bill. Prices are per million input tokens.

ModelPer sessionOnce invoked
Fable 5.1 $0.00053 $0.03738
Opus 5 $0.00026 $0.01869
Sonnet 5 $0.00011 $0.00748
Haiku 4.5 $0.00005 $0.00374

Measured 8d ago against content hash f2d986850cda, method: parsed. Prices are Anthropic first-party input rates as of 2026-09-07, from the pricing page.

Security

Grade A, and why

effect-ts scanned grade A with 0 findings against 26 rules in 11 categories — prompt injection, anti-refusal, data exfiltration, privilege escalation, supply chain, agent snooping, system-prompt leakage, SSRF and excessive agency — measured 8d ago.

A static scan of the body, not an audit. Every finding is printed with the line that produced it so you can judge whether it matters here. A mod is markdown that instructs an agent; that is exactly why what it instructs is worth reading.

Nothing flagged

None of the 26 patterns this scan looks for appear in this file: no shell pipes, no recursive deletes, no credential paths, no hidden text, no instruction-override or anti-refusal phrasing, no agent-config snooping. That is not a guarantee, it is the absence of the things that are checkable.
